Kudzu – Second Stretch Goal Achieved
Due to the support of 632 backers, the Kickstarter campaign of Kudzu has been 228% funded while there are still 10 days to end it.
Kudzu is a nonlinear isometric game for Game Boy where you play as Max, an apprentice gardener, on a mission to save mentor Zoen from a world-consuming plant, navigating through a dangerous kudzu field and facing formidable foes.

So far, the game has achieved the first two stretch goals which included the addition of a fishing mini-game and the inclusion of a second ending or an extra dungeon. The next stretch goal will be attained at $45,000 and a version for Switch will be available.

The version of Kudzu for Game Boy will be available in a cartridge along with a box and an instruction booklet
